oc sports a flex lake elsinore storm mlb lxl new w tags raised eye
oc sports a flex lake elsinore storm mlb lxl new w tags raised eye
Recommended
OC Sports Team MLB Arizona Diamondbacks Cap One Size Black Hat Adjustable OSFM
$19.57
View Details
Houston Astros MLB Throwback Retro Hat Cap Black / Red Star Adult Men Adjustable
$16.99
View Details
Colorado Rockies Team MLB CR Logo Strapback Hat by OC Sports Purple Black
$15.45
View Details
St Louis Cardinals Baseball Hat Cap Logo Team MLB Adjustable Red Eco3 OC Sports
$9.12
View Details
Seattle Mariners MLB OC Sports Cooperstown Legacy Vintage Hat Cap Men Adjustable
$19.99
View Details
Philadelphia Phillies MLB OC Sports Cooperstown Legacy Vintage Hat Cap Adult Men
$19.99
View Details
Orem Owlz Hat Cap Red Youth Strap Back OC Sports Minor Leagues Baseball
$6.83
View Details
Boston Red Sox Baseball Cap Blue Hat Adjustable Hook Loop OC Sports
$10.49
View Details
NY Yankees Team MLB Oc Sports Navy Blue Baseball Cap Hat OSFM Size Adjustable
$8.99
View Details
Batavia Muckdogs Adult Hat Cap Adjustable MilB Minor League Baseball
$11.99
View Details